Meet our new Student Council

At Colsterworth all the children have a voice and are involved in developments at the school. Class councils are held regularly to discuss and agree what the children want their Student Councillors to do. Their ideas are then taken to the School Council which meets once a month. We are members of the School Councils UK.

 

Representatives are elected each year for our Student Council. They meet once a term or every six weeks to talk about projects they are leading or things children at our school want to change or introduce.

Usually we focus on the time of year for a fund raising project.
